Sales growth was led by industrial, safety, semiconductor, and data-center demand
Q2 FY2026 net sales were $6.5B, up 2.4% year over year, including 2.3% organic growth. Management attributed growth to industrial, safety, semiconductor, and data-center markets, partly offset by weakness in consumer and consumer-electronics markets and the year-over-year effect of the manufactured-PFAS-products special item.
GAAP operating margin declined, while adjusted margin expanded
GAAP operating income margin was 15.1%, down 2.9 percentage points year over year, primarily reflecting higher losses on business divestitures and transformation costs. Adjusted operating margin was 24.9%, up 0.4 percentage points, with growth, productivity, and favorable foreign exchange partly offsetting tariffs, PFAS-exit cost dis-synergies, and growth investments.
Safety and Industrial was the strongest segment
Safety and Industrial sales rose 8.2% to $3.091B, with 8.2% organic growth, while segment operating income increased 16.4% to $859M and margin rose to 27.8% from 25.8%. Management cited electrical markets, abrasives, industrial adhesives and tapes, personal safety, and roofing granules as growth areas.
